5. Key Considerations When Buying Cryptocurrency

When buying cryptocurrency, it is crucial to keep the following factors in mind:

a. Security: Choose a platform that offers robust security features, such as two-factor authentication, cold storage for your assets, and a secure wallet.

b. Fees: Compare the fees charged by different platforms and methods to find the most cost-effective option.

c. Regulation: Ensure that the platform or method you choose complies with applicable regulations in your country or region.

d. User Experience: Look for a platform that is user-friendly, with an intuitive interface and reliable customer support.

e. Reputation: Research the reputation of the platform or method, and consider reading reviews from other users before making a decision.

Frequently Asked Questions:

1. Q: Is it safe to buy cryptocurrency online?

A: It is safe to buy cryptocurrency online, provided you choose a reputable platform with robust security features and follow best practices, such as using strong passwords and two-factor authentication.

2. Q: How long does it take to buy cryptocurrency?

A: The time it takes to buy cryptocurrency can vary depending on the platform and payment method. Generally, transactions can be completed within minutes to a few hours.

3. Q: Can I buy cryptocurrency with a credit card?

A: Yes, many platforms and methods allow you to buy cryptocurrency with a credit card. However, it's important to be aware of any additional fees or interest charges that may apply.

4. Q: What is the best cryptocurrency to buy?

A: The best cryptocurrency to buy depends on your investment goals and risk tolerance. It's essential to do thorough research and consider factors such as market capitalization, liquidity, and long-term potential.

5. Q: Can I withdraw my cryptocurrency from an exchange?

A: Yes, you can withdraw your cryptocurrency from an exchange to a personal wallet or another exchange. However, ensure that you understand the withdrawal process and fees associated with it before proceeding.
